Batuecas Caletrío A, Muñoz Herrera A, Blanco Pérez P, Santa Cruz Ruíz S, Gómez González JL, de las Heras JA [Arterioveinous dural malformation in ENT] [English Abstract, Journal Article] An Otorrinolaringol Ibero Am 2007; 34(6):557-64.
The arterioveinous dural malformation (MAVD) is a rare entity between the vascular craneal anomalies with a not well nown ethiology and variability in treatments. We present eleven cases of MAVDs, between them five presented tinnitus as symptom of aparition. The importance of this pathology makes necessary to discard it before a patient consulting because of pulsaltil tinnitus with normal otoscopy.
